The first of the MindChamps PreSchool centres are slated to open in Bali in the first quarter of 2022. The centre will be located near the intersection marked by the iconic Dewa Ruci statue.
The 10,000 sq ft centre provides children between the ages of 18 months and 6 years old MindChamps’ research-based curriculum, the 3-Mind approach.
“I look forward to the day that every child in Indonesia will have access to an excellent education. We are honoured to partner MindChamps in taking the first step towards this vision,” says Victoria Tahir.
David Chiem, founder CEO and executive chairman of MindChamps, says, “We are honoured to be partnering the Tahir family who shares our vision and passion of nurturing the young minds of Indonesia for a better tomorrow.”
